What Is Blockchain?
Blockchain is a decentralized digital ledger that records transactions across multiple computers in such a way that the registered transactions cannot be altered retroactively. Think of it as a series of blocks, each containing data and linked to the previous one, forming a chain. This structure ensures the integrity and security of the data.

Key Components of Blockchain Technology
- Decentralization: Unlike traditional databases controlled by a single entity, blockchains operate on a decentralized network of computers, reducing the risk of centralized corruption or failure.
- Transparency: Every transaction on a blockchain is visible to all participants, making it easier to track and audit transactions.
- Immutability: Once data is added to a blockchain, it cannot be altered, which ensures the integrity of the data.
Real-World Applications
- Finance: Cryptocurrencies like Bitcoin and Ethereum operate on blockchain technology, offering secure, transparent, and decentralized financial transactions.
- Supply Chain Management: Blockchain can track the journey of products from manufacturing to delivery, enhancing transparency and reducing fraud.
- Healthcare: Patient records stored on a blockchain can be accessed securely by authorized individuals, improving the efficiency and accuracy of medical data management.

Challenges and Considerations
- Scalability: As blockchain networks grow, maintaining speed and efficiency can become challenging.
- Regulation: The regulatory environment for blockchain technology is still evolving, and staying informed about legal and compliance issues is crucial.
- Adoption: While blockchain holds great promise, widespread adoption is still in progress, and understanding the current limitations is essential for practical implementation.
Future Trends
- Integration with AI and IoT: Blockchain is increasingly being integrated with artificial intelligence and the Internet of Things to create more intelligent and autonomous systems.
- Smart Contracts: These self-executing contracts with the terms of the agreement directly written into code are gaining traction for automating various business processes.
- Decentralized Finance (DeFi): This emerging sector uses blockchain to recreate traditional financial systems like lending and borrowing in a decentralized manner.
